Neighborhood Overview

Greater St. Paul Academy is situated in the heart of Lakeland, Florida, a city known for its beautiful lakes and community-focused atmosphere. The academy is located on North Webster Avenue, a well-established residential and school district. Access to the academy is primarily via I-4, a major interstate that connects Tampa and Orlando, making it relatively easy to reach from various points in Central Florida. Local roads such as Kathleen Road and Memorial Boulevard provide further connectivity within Lakeland. Parking at the academy itself is typically managed through designated lots, though for larger events, overflow parking and specific traffic patterns may be in effect. The nearest major airport is Tampa International Airport (TPA), approximately a 50-60 minute drive depending on traffic. For those flying into Orlando, Orlando International Airport (MCO) is also an option, roughly a 70-80 minute drive. Rideshare services are generally available in the Lakeland area, but it’s advisable to factor in potential wait times, especially during peak event hours. Smart arrival tactics involve checking event schedules for anticipated crowd sizes and planning to arrive 30-45 minutes prior to game time to secure good parking and avoid late rushes.

Things to Do

Walkable

Lake Mirror Park

2.4 mi

A centerpiece of downtown Lakeland, Lake Mirror Park offers a scenic escape with its charming promenade, manicured gardens, and historic structures like the Munn Park Historic District. It’s an ideal spot for a leisurely stroll, offering beautiful views of the lake and opportunities for photography. Visitors can enjoy the outdoor amphitheater, walking paths, and the historic Coleman-Scott Bridge. The park is a peaceful retreat for unwinding after a competition or for families seeking a gentle outdoor activity.

Munn Park Historic District

2.3 mi

Located in the heart of downtown Lakeland, Munn Park serves as the central gathering place and a focal point for the city's historic district. Surrounded by beautifully preserved architecture, the park itself features green spaces, monuments, and is often the site of community events and farmers' markets. It provides a pleasant environment for a brief respite, allowing visitors to soak in the local atmosphere and appreciate Lakeland's heritage. Exploring the adjacent shops and cafes enhances the downtown experience.

5–15 Minutes Away

RP Funding Center

3.0 mi

The RP Funding Center is Lakeland's premier venue for sports, entertainment, and community events, housing an arena, convention hall, and theatre. It hosts a variety of attractions, from sporting competitions and concerts to trade shows and local performances. If your team or family needs a break from outdoor activities or is looking for structured entertainment, checking the center's schedule can reveal upcoming events. Its proximity makes it a convenient option for indoor diversion.

Explorations V Children's Museum

2.5 mi

Designed for young minds, Explorations V Children's Museum provides interactive exhibits focused on science, culture, and art, encouraging hands-on learning and exploration. It’s an excellent destination for families with children looking for an engaging and educational experience, particularly on days when weather might not be conducive to outdoor sports. The museum offers a stimulating environment where kids can play, discover, and create.

Weather & Seasons

❄️

Winter

Winter in Lakeland typically brings mild and comfortable temperatures, with daytime highs often in the 60s and 70s Fahrenheit. Evenings can be cool, dropping into the 40s or 50s, so packing layers is advisable for early morning or late afternoon games. It's generally dry, making it an excellent season for outdoor sports without the threat of extreme heat or heavy precipitation.

🌱

Spring & early summer

Spring offers a transition to warmer weather, with temperatures gradually climbing into the 80s. Humidity begins to increase, and the possibility of afternoon thunderstorms rises, particularly as you move into late May and June. Lightweight clothing is essential, and carrying rain gear for brief, intense showers is a prudent measure for any outdoor activities.

☀️

Mid-summer

Mid-summer in Lakeland is characterized by high heat and humidity, with daily temperatures frequently reaching the high 80s and 90s Fahrenheit, often feeling hotter due to the humidity. Afternoon thunderstorms are common and can be severe. Staying hydrated, seeking shade during breaks, and being prepared for sudden downpours are critical for comfort and safety during outdoor events.

🍂

Fall season

Fall provides a welcome relief from summer heat, with temperatures cooling down into the pleasant 70s and 80s. Humidity also decreases, creating ideal conditions for sports. While generally dry, occasional tropical systems can bring rain, especially early in the season. It's a comfortable period for outdoor activities, requiring light to moderate clothing.

📅

Rain & snow

Rain in Lakeland typically occurs in the form of afternoon thunderstorms, especially during the spring, summer, and early fall. These can be heavy but are often short-lived. Snow is extremely rare and unlikely. Visitors should monitor weather forecasts closely for potential disruptions to event schedules due to heavy rain or lightning.
